Output e6dcba1e10af27831a74e2a4fe6ac5f7d5478335d471f43dc551d101cf22a6f7:254

value
3070887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01578d265d66a173443f6037863de2aeb6429e63 OP_EQUAL
address
31p7UuoUfVKSxkpLFPzgiBeUXUK2XaYZMt
transaction
e6dcba1e10af27831a74e2a4fe6ac5f7d5478335d471f43dc551d101cf22a6f7
confirmations
422059
spent
true